About CIB Marine Bancshares

The company provides a full range of banking and related services through its banking subsidiary, CIBM Bank, and one non-bank subsidiary that holds legacy loan and other real estate owned being collected. The primary sources of revenue are predominantly from loans to small and middle-market business customers, investments in securities, and mortgage banking activity. CIBM Bank also offers a range of deposit and other financial products to its customers. Its offices and, generally, customers are located in the central and northeastern Illinois, Milwaukee, and Indianapolis markets.

The company has agreed with a local depository institution to sell its Danville, Illinois, branch retail deposits. The company originates loans approved under the Small Business Administration 7(a) loan program (SBA 7(a) loans).

Loans

Commercial loans are dependent on the condition of the industries of the related borrowers and the strength of their businesses. Commercial loans are typically advances for equipment purchases or to provide working capital or meet other financing needs of business enterprises. These loans may be secured by accounts receivable, inventory, equipment, or other business assets.

Commercial real estate loans and construction development loans are dependent on the industries tied to these loans, the local commercial real estate market, and other relevant factors like the local labor markets. The loans are secured by the real estate, and appraisals are obtained to support the loan amount. An evaluation of the project's cash flows is performed to evaluate the borrower's ability to repay the loan at the time of origination and periodically updated during the life of the loan. Residential real estate and home equity loans are loans secured with a mortgage on a residential property. These loans may be affected by the local residential real estate market, the labor markets in the local economy, and, for variable rate mortgages, movement in indices tied to these loans. At the time of origination, CIBM Bank evaluates the borrower's repayment ability through a review of credit scores, debt to income ratios, and other relevant factors. Appraisals are obtained to support the loan amount.

Consumer loans are affected by labor markets in the local economy. The loans may be unsecured or secured by various assets, including automobiles, equity investments, deposits, and other eligible collateral. At the time of origination, borrower credit worthiness is evaluated using the borrower's credit score, debt to income ratio, and other relevant factors.

CIBM Bank is a member of the FHLB (Federal Home Loan Bank) system.

Operating Segments

The Mortgage segment includes the operations of the mortgage division of CIBM Bank with revenue derived from residential real estate loan originations and sales.

The Banking segment includes the operations of CIBM Bank and CIB Marine Capital, LLC. The Banking segment derives its revenue principally from investments in interest-earning assets, as well as noninterest income typical for the banking industry.

The Corporate segment includes the holding company's financing and investment activities.

Investment Securities

The company's investment securities are the U.S. treasury securities, the U.S. government agencies, states and political subdivisions, trust preferred collateralized debt obligations, other debt obligations, asset backed securities, and residential mortgage-backed securities (agencies).

Deposits

The company's deposits are noninterest-bearing demand deposits, interest-bearing demand deposits, savings accounts, and time deposits.

History

The company was incorporated in 1985. It was formerly known as Central Illinois Bancorp, Inc. and changed its name to CIB Marine Bancshares, Inc. in 1999.
